I’ve had a torrid time with the onions and after stripping a load of leaves off managed to save eight plants. After taking the leaves off I lost between 1.5 to 2 inches of the circumference and the plants immediately decided not to throw up any more leaves. The plant pathologist found no bacterial problems but did isolate a Penicillium species which is the most probable cause.
